Output edafbbe922b10f06c29fa2cdca17ea3dbe551599e842cbecdbccc03b2f4fcd92:45

value
3829126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fe784064b1f029a4901ff62c01d3eca62da061 OP_EQUAL
address
3857PeUtVJAS6CDdhip1rKMeLf5yRv62QS
transaction
edafbbe922b10f06c29fa2cdca17ea3dbe551599e842cbecdbccc03b2f4fcd92
spent
true